> What are the benefits of Defraging?

One of the benefits is that it will prevent POSIX programs from dying on fork()
errors due to insufficient contiguous disk free space.

Somebody recently ran into this when they were trying to install some bixby.org
stuff onto a very, very fragmented MPEXL_SYSTEM_VOLUME_SET.
